## Deployment

Builds moved from the legacy scripts to Kilnworks, our hermetic build system. No network access during builds; all deps come from the pinned snapshot. Do not add fetch steps. Deploys go through the Kilnworks release lane only. The release lane reads the following configuration at submit time.

config for bawef-tajof:
RALMIR_PIN=7092
RALMIR_METRICS_HOST=metrics.ralmir.paliqcorp.corp
RALMIR_LOG_LEVEL=error
RALMIR_TENANT=tamix

Handover for night shift — from Priya. Eleven interns from the Stellwick programme arrive 06:45 Monday, before reception opens. Meet them at the north lobby, tick names off the list in the drawer, hand out temp lanyards. No kitchen access until orientation. To open the north lobby door early, use the code below.

badge for hahog-kajop: bdg-OOCJJ-0

## SpoolHaven Release Runbook — Section 3

Support team: after the SpoolHaven printer-spooler service is promoted, verify queue drain completes within five minutes and that stale jobs older than 24 hours are purged. If print jobs stall, restart the worker pool before escalating. All hotfix builds must be signed before the fleet will accept them; unsigned builds are rejected silently, which looks like a hung queue. The deploy signing key follows.

release key, kawig-taweg: bky9_6628WAbYq

Hello plugin authors — release 4.2 of the Bramblehook SDK adds a circuit breaker around the Fernway upstream API. If the breaker is open, your plugin receives a structured 503 with a retry-after hint instead of a timeout. Please update error handling accordingly; legacy behavior is removed next release. This change shipped under the build identified below.

build token for kaweg-tagag: htk6_c63a6b

Context: Ardenfell line margins slipped three points over two quarters. Drivers: input steel costs, aggressive discounting at the Westmoor branch, and a stale price book. Proposal: uplift list prices four percent, tighten discount authority to regional level, sunset the two lowest-margin SKUs. Risk: volume loss at Halverton accounts, estimated under two percent. Decision requested at Thursday's review. Modelling assumptions are in the appendix pack. The commercial reasoning leadership wants kept close is noted directly below.

board note of tajop-yajof: The finance team signed off on a budget of $77.6 million for Project Pramir.